About Eric
Eric Helmy is a business attorney based in Seattle, Washington, specializing in business law, employment law, and intellectual property. He is admitted to practice in both Washington and Oregon. In Washington, he is an active member of the Washington State Bar Association (WSBA), with license number 43554, admitted on April 7, 2011. In Oregon, he holds license number 012833, admitted on November 1, 2001. Mr.
Helmy earned his Juris Doctor (J.D.) from Lewis & Clark Law School in 2001, focusing on environmental and natural resources law. He furthered his legal education with a Master of Laws (LL.M.) in Taxation from the University of Washington School of Law in 2004. Prior to his legal studies, he obtained a Bachelor of Arts in Ecology and Evolutionary Biology from Cornell University in 1996. He is the founder of NW Business Law LLC, located at 1700 7th Avenue, Suite 2100, Seattle, WA 98101. The firm offers services in business contracts, corporate law, dispute resolution, environmental law, intellectual property, litigation, malpractice, personal injury, and torts.
